Output 72bf4e18073af0fb322c4cddeaa969a26b55488ecc457ffeddc596b91cabd5df:1

value
18537115
script pubkey
OP_0 OP_PUSHBYTES_32 30de0ab9efa54c32fb993b12f3bb01d16286b6e804af62a599ca1986585bc043
address
bc1qxr0q4w0054xr97ue8vf08wcp693gddhgqjhk9fveegvcvkzmcppsn9tcxm
transaction
72bf4e18073af0fb322c4cddeaa969a26b55488ecc457ffeddc596b91cabd5df
confirmations
223732
spent
true